Personal computer/Mapping: differenze tra le versioni
Contenuto cancellato Contenuto aggiunto
m Bot: Modifico Categoria:Personal Computer |
m Bot: È |
||
Riga 64:
La decodifica più semplice è calcolare per ogni dispositivo il mintermine corrispondente allo spazio occupato, posto, ad esempio, che l'elemento di memoria sia nella parte più bassa dello spazio di indirizzamento ( 0-255 byte) allora i due bit più significativi dell'indirizzo valgono 0. Il ''chip select'' del dispositivo sarà, in '''logica positiva''', CS = A9 * A8 realizzabile con un ''AND''.
L'elemento più usato per la decodifica degli indirizzi è la ''PAL'', una rete logica ad ''i'' ingressi e ''o'' uscite, identificata da ''iLo'' ( ad esempio 10L8 ), che permette di generare ''o'' ''chip select'' a partire da ''i'' bit di ingresso. La PAL è una rete programmabile tramite espressioni in ''logica positiva'' ma le uscite sono già negate, per cui direttamente collegabili al ''CS*'' dei dispositivi. La scelta di una ''PAL'' si dimostra conveniente soprttutto quando i bit di selezione sono molti, per realizzare la stessa funzione di una ''PAL'' 10L8 sarebbe necessatio un decoder a 10 ingressi e quindi a 1024 uscite.
|